Transaction ed53f88fb7479a32e838a3a7f915d65d45339d2a972cb661c0d3038b214739bd
1 Input
2 Outputs
- ed53f88fb7479a32e838a3a7f915d65d45339d2a972cb661c0d3038b214739bd:0
- ed53f88fb7479a32e838a3a7f915d65d45339d2a972cb661c0d3038b214739bd:1
value 375514
address 3Pv4iWQGQJmr8nBxCWf8pFs2JEjGd95f4y
value 15552510
address 16vsmopLDXkdAEukjWDmA4rG92YmWmbfFj